What Christian is saying is that silver prices will exceed the previous average annual high of $35.22 reached in 2011.Apr 29, 2020 · The peak price of silver hit $19.24/oz. at the end of February 2008 but then decreased to $9.09/oz. near the end of October 2008. At the close of the Great Recession, the price of silver stood at $13.94/oz. The price of silver went through several swings during the Great Recession, with a roughly $10/oz. gap between the high and low prices. Sep 11, 2020 · The silver volatility over the same time period was a high 13%; and gold, a lower 5%. Silver was therefore 2.6 times more volatile than gold. Multiplying that number by the correlation results in a beta of +2.5. In other words, a 1% move in gold yields a 2.5% increase in silver based on a 1-month daily price record. Why Values Of Silver Eagles Are Always Changing. In late summer 2014, silver prices were about $20 per ounce. At that time, the typical American silver eagle, which usually is worth a very small premium over “spot” (an amount over the coin’s intrinsic silver value), was selling for about $24. If you had paper Silver Certificates, you could redeem them for the new $20 Silver Libertys.Kitco use the last quote at 5:00 PM as the close of that given day. Change is always the difference between the current price and the price at 5:00pm. For example: Silver last traded at $17.00 at 5:00 PM on January 17.
